"Pakistan Election 2024: Mobile Service Blackout Delays Results in Tight Race"

Pakistan's election results have been delayed after a blackout of mobile phone services, which has raised concerns about the transparency of the electoral process. The blackout has hindered the transmission of results from polling stations to the central database, prompting criticism from opposition parties and election observers. The delay has sparked fears of potential unrest and has led to calls for the restoration of mobile phone services to ensure the timely release of election results.
